drooping lily sign,
a deformity seen on IV urography of a duplex kidney, with the forcing of the lower collecting system and ureter outward and downward to resemble the shape of a drooping lily. It is caused by obstruction and dilation of the upper collecting system.

Drooping Lily Sign
A descriptive term for a pattern seen at excretory urography in patients with duplicated renal collecting systems. The sign consists of inferolateral displacement of a functioning lower pole moiety and lateral displacement of the most superior calices of the lower pole collecting system, usually by a nonopacified, hydronephrotic upper pole collecting system. The appearance of the lower pole collecting system has been likened to a drooping lily
